In PKC'01, Tzeng et al. proposed two robust forward-secure signature schemes with proactive security: one is an efficient scheme, but it requires a manager; the other scheme is a new construction based on distributed multiplication procedures. In this paper, we point out their new distributed multiplication procedure is not secure, thus making the whole new construction insecure. Finally, we present an improved forward-secure signature scheme without a manager.
